The holiday season, beginning with Thanksgiving, is typically a positive time of year for US markets. However, there remain reasons to be cautious.

What do investors expect from US markets and the economy as we move into 2020? Taymour Tamaddon, portfolio manager of the T. Rowe Price US Large Cap Growth Equity fund All bias aside, one of the ongoing attractions of US equities is the innovation and potential disruption coming from the large‑cap area of the market, particularly from companies utilising large data sets to their advantage. We are not talking about any potential data privacy issues here, but rather the analysis of vast sets of accumulated data to improve the consumer experience, for example.
